@charset "utf-8";
/* CSS Document */

div.flash{
	margin:auto;
	width:466px;
	height:215px;
	overflow:auto;
	background-image:url('./images/sponsors/image1.jpg');
}

div.sponsorImg{
	margin:auto;
	width:466px;
	height:215px;
	overflow:auto;
	background-image:url('./images/sponsors/img1.jpg');
}

div.bar{
	margin:auto;
	width:466px;
	height:24px;
	background-image:url('./images/justbar.jpg');
	overflow:auto;
}

div.aboutbmrheader{
	margin:auto;
	width:466px;
	height:33px;
	background-image:url('./images/aboutbmrclassic/aboutbmrheader.jpg');
	overflow:auto;
}

div.aboutbmrmiddle{
	margin:auto;
	width:466px;
	overflow:auto;
	background-repeat:repeat-y;
	background-image:url('./images/aboutbmrclassic/aboutbmrmiddle.jpg');
}

div.aboutbmrfooter{
	margin:auto;
	width:466px;
	height:11px;
	background-image:url('./images/aboutbmrclassic/aboutbmrfooter.jpg');

}

div.colorandstyle{
	margin:auto;
	color:#012d5f;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	width:441px;
}

div.colorandstyle12{
	margin:auto;
	color:#012d5f;
	font-size:10px;
	font-family:Arial, Helvetica, sans-serif;
	width:441px;
}

div.tableback{
	margin-left:61px;
	background-image: url('./images/middlepiece.jpg');
	background-repeat: no-repeat;
	background-attachment: scroll;
	width:920px;
	height: 1450px;
}

div.boxheadercolor3{
	color:#FFFFFF;
	font-size:11px;
	font-weight:bold;
	font-family:Arial, Helvetica, sans-serif;
	margin-left:8px;
	margin-top:4px;
}

div.bartextcolor{
	color:#FFFFFF;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	margin-left:8px;
	margin-top:1px;
	font-weight: bold;
}


div.dottedline{
	width:412px;
	height: 1px;
	margin-left:12px;
	margin-bottom:5px;
	background-image: url('./images/rules&reg/line.jpg');
}

div.dottedline2{
	width:412px;
	height: 1px;
	margin-bottom:5px;
	background-image: url('./images/sponsors/dottedline.jpg');
}

div.classicheader{
	margin:auto;
	color:#012d5f;
	font-size:15px;
	font-weight:bold;
	font-family:Arial, Helvetica, sans-serif;
}

div.classicheader2{
	margin:auto;
	color:#012d5f;
	font-size:15px;
	font-weight:bold;
	font-family:Arial, Helvetica, sans-serif;
}

div.largerreg{
	color:#012d5f;
	font-size:14px;
}


div.sponsors1{

	width:109px;
	height:62px;
	background-image: url('./images/sponsors/sponsor1.jpg');
}
div.sponsors2{
	margin-top:20px;
	margin-bottom:40px;
	width:111px;
	height:37px;
	background-image: url('./images/sponsors/sponsor2.jpg');
}
div.sponsors3{
	margin-top:13px;
	margin-bottom:40px;
	width:114px;
	height:30px;
	background-image: url('./images/sponsors/sponsor3.jpg');
}
div.sponsors4{
	margin-top:13px;
	margin-bottom:30px;
	width:111px;
	height:52px;
	background-image: url('./images/sponsors/sponsor4.jpg');
}
div.sponsors5{
	margin-top:13px;
	margin-bottom:20px;
	width:111px;
	height:52px;
	background-image: url('./images/sponsors/sponsor5.jpg');
}



div.space2{
margin:-5px;
}

div.spontext{
	width:320px;
	height:41px;
	color:#012d5f;
	font-size:11px;
	font-weight:bold;
	position:absolute;
	margin-left:140px;
	margin-top:5px;
	margin-bottom:-50px;
}

div.spontext2{
	width:308px;
	color:#012d5f;
	font-size:11px;
	font-weight:bold;
	position:absolute;
	margin-left:140px;
	margin-top:5px;
	margin-bottom:-50px;
}

div.spontext3{
	width:308px;
	color:#012d5f;
	font-size:11px;
	font-weight:bold;
	position:absolute;
	margin-left:140px;
	margin-top:10px;
	margin-bottom:-50px;
}

div.sponlink{
	color:#012d5f;
	font-size:9px;
	font-weight:bold;
	position:absolute;
	margin-left:220px;
	margin-top:53px;
}

.sponlink A:link { color:#012d5f; text-decoration: none;}
.sponlink A:visited { color:#012d5f; text-decoration: none;}
.sponlink A:active {color:#012d5f; text-decoration: none;}
.sponlink A:hover {color:#858585; text-decoration: none;}

div.sponlink2{
	color:#012d5f;
	font-size:9px;
	font-weight:bold;
	position:absolute;
	margin-left:250px;
	margin-top:73px;
}

.sponlink2 A:link { color:#012d5f; text-decoration: none;}
.sponlink2 A:visited { color:#012d5f; text-decoration: none;}
.sponlink2 A:active {color:#012d5f; text-decoration: none;}
.sponlink2 A:hover {color:#858585; text-decoration: none;}

div.sponlink3{
	color:#012d5f;
	font-size:9px;
	font-weight:bold;
	position:absolute;
	margin-left:240px;
	margin-top:60px;
}

.sponlink3 A:link { color:#012d5f; text-decoration: none;}
.sponlink3 A:visited { color:#012d5f; text-decoration: none;}
.sponlink3 A:active {color:#012d5f; text-decoration: none;}
.sponlink3 A:hover {color:#858585; text-decoration: none;}

div.sponlink4{
	color:#012d5f;
	font-size:9px;
	font-weight:bold;
	position:absolute;
	margin-left:250px;
	margin-top:75px;
}

.sponlink4 A:link { color:#012d5f; text-decoration: none;}
.sponlink4 A:visited { color:#012d5f; text-decoration: none;}
.sponlink4 A:active {color:#012d5f; text-decoration: none;}
.sponlink4 A:hover {color:#858585; text-decoration: none;}

div.sponlink5{
	color:#012d5f;
	font-size:9px;
	font-weight:bold;
	position:absolute;
	margin-left:210px;
	margin-top:73px;
}

.sponlink5 A:link { color:#012d5f; text-decoration: none;}
.sponlink5 A:visited { color:#012d5f; text-decoration: none;}
.sponlink5 A:active {color:#012d5f; text-decoration: none;}
.sponlink5 A:hover {color:#858585; text-decoration: none;}

div.silspon{
	margin:auto;
	width:228px;
	height:50px;
	background-image: url('./images/sponsors/brick.jpg');
}



div.corpspon1{
	width:62px;
	height:56px;
	background-image: url('./images/sponsors/mi.jpg');
}
div.corpspon2{
	width:62px;
	height:56px;
	background-image: url('./images/sponsors/sunbelt.jpg');
}

div.prolinks{
	color:#a1a1a1;
	font-size:12px;
	font-weight:bold;

}

.prolinks A:link { color:#000000; text-decoration: none;}
.prolinks A:visited { color:#000000; text-decoration: none;}
.prolinks A:active {color:#00000; text-decoration: none;}
.prolinks A:hover {color:#858585; text-decoration: none;}



div.leftsponsors{
margin-left:55px;

}

div.rightsponsors12{

margin-left:255px;


}

div.rightsponsors{
margin-top:-120px;
margin-left:255px;


}
